使用jQuery进行API交互是一个很好的开始,特别是在处理异步请求时。以下是一个入门指南,帮助你使用jQuery的Ajax功能来与API进行互动。 什么是Ajax? Ajax(Asynchronous JavaScript and XML)是一种在不重新加载整个页面的情况下,从服务器检索数据的技术。通过使用Ajax,你可以创建动态和快速响应用户输入的Web应用。 准..
为了确保jQuery Ajax请求的安全性,可以采取以下措施: 使用HTTPS:确保所有Ajax请求都通过HTTPS进行,加密数据传输,防止中间人攻击。 验证请求来源:利用CSRF(跨站请求伪造)令牌验证请求的合法性。服务端应生成一个唯一的CSRF令牌,并在请求时验证该令牌。 输入验证与输出过滤:对传入的数据进行严格的输入验证,防止..
jQuery是一个广泛使用的JavaScript库,为开发者提供了简便的AJAX(Asynchronous JavaScript and XML)请求处理方式。理解jQuery AJAX请求的生命周期以及遵循最佳实践,可以帮助你构建性能良好且用户体验良好的应用。以下是jQuery AJAX请求生命周期的详细步骤和最佳实践: 生命周期步骤 初始化请求 使用$.ajax()、$...
在实现jQuery Ajax跨域请求时,有几种常见的方法可以考虑。以下是一些解决方案: CORS(跨域资源共享): 确保服务器端配置了CORS(Cross-Origin Resource Sharing)头,以允许跨域请求。通常需要在服务器端设置响应头,允许来自特定域的请求。例如: Access-Control-Allow-Origin: http://example.com 对于允许所有来源的..
使用jQuery和Ajax技术可以创建无刷新动态网页,这种技术能够在不重新加载整个网页的情况下,从服务器请求数据并更新网页内容。以下是一个基本的使用jQuery Ajax实现无刷新数据加载的步骤和示例: 基本步骤: 准备HTML结构: 确保页面上有一个用于显示数据的容器,比如一个 div,以及一个可以触发Ajax请求的元素,比如一个 button 或..
在jQuery中,你可以通过多种方式处理Ajax请求中的错误。以下是一些常用的方法: error 回调函数:使用error选项来定义一个回调函数,以在请求失败时执行。 $.ajax({ url: 'your-url-here', method: 'GET', success: function(response) { console.log('Success:', response); ..
利用jQuery Ajax优化前端性能是一个涉及多个方面的过程。jQuery简化了与服务器进行异步通信的复杂性,这可以显著提高用户体验和应用响应能力。以下是一些使用jQuery Ajax优化前端性能的关键步骤: 1. 异步加载数据 减少页面加载时间: 使用Ajax异步加载数据而不是在页面初始加载时获取所有数据。这样可以让用户更快地看到页面主体部分。..
jQuery Ajax在Web开发中有许多常见的应用场景,以下是一些典型的例子: 数据提交和表单处理:使用Ajax可以在不重新加载页面的情况下提交表单数据,这提高了用户体验。例如,用户在填写注册表单时,提交按钮会通过Ajax将数据发送到服务器进行验证和存储,然后返回结果给用户。 动态内容加载:通过Ajax请求从服务器获取数据并在网页上动态..
Chakra Linux 是一个基于 Arch Linux 的独特发行版,其目标是提供一个简单、用户友好的操作系统,同时保留系统的稳固性和灵活性。它特别关注 KDE 桌面环境和 Qt 应用的集成优化,旨在为用户提供一致且优雅的使用体验。 特性和优点 KDE Plasma 桌面环境: Chakra Linux 致力于提供最优的 KDE Plasma 体验,确保所有的 KDE..
Chakra Linux是一种用户友好的Linux发行版,基于KDE桌面环境,专注于提供一种纯粹的KDE体验。以下是一些利用Chakra Linux个性化用户体验的最佳技巧: 主题和窗口装饰: 利用KDE的“系统设置”可以轻松更改主题和窗口装饰。从KDE Store下载各种Plasma主题、窗口装饰、图标和光标主题,根据你的喜好自定义。 桌面小部件:..